A new litter of warthog piglets has arrived at Zoo Atlanta. Shirley, a 4-year-old warthog, gave birth to six piglets, but only two females and one male survived. Infant mortality is not uncommon for newborn warthogs.

The babies will bond with Shirley and their father, 4-year-old Vern, for a couple of weeks and are expected to start peeking out of the zoo’s African Plains exhibit in late April or early May.

They will likely be sent to other zoos when they are close to a year old.
